The Federation of Hillside and Canyon Associations, a coalition of about 50 homeowners groups, was one of the most powerful anti-growth forces in California, Morrows research showed. Morrow found little explicit evidence that these groups were motivated by racism, but even if all the members of this coalition had been willing to welcome neighbors of color in ensuing decades, their vehement opposition to the construction of denser housing and apartments served to keep their neighborhoods largely segregated. California is the most broadly and onerously licensed state, the report found, and is also the worst licensing environment for workers in lower-income occupations. These homeowners contorted zoning rules in their neighborhoods to favor single-family houses, even though hardly more than a third of households in Los Angeles are owner-occupied, while nearly two-thirds are rented.
